Wells Fargo Investment Institute recently joined a growing number of prominent financial firms in upwardly revising its year-end target for the S&P 500 index. This optimistic adjustment signals a positive shift in market sentiment, largely influenced by emerging economic factors.
The revised S&P 500 projection by Wells Fargo is underpinned by several key developments. Crucially, the delayed implementation of certain tariffs and the completion of trade agreements with major partners, including the European Union and Japan, have reduced previous trade uncertainties. Furthermore, recent legislative actions introducing tax and spending cuts are expected to significantly bolster corporate earnings, contributing to a more favorable investment landscape.
Wells Fargo's move is part of a broader trend observed across Wall Street. Earlier in the month, leading research houses such as Goldman Sachs, Bank of America, Oppenheimer, and RBC Capital Markets also increased their S&P 500 targets, indicating a collective belief in the market's upward trajectory and the resilience of the U.S. economy.
In line with its elevated market outlook, Wells Fargo has also adjusted its U.S. GDP growth forecast upwards, reflecting a more dynamic economic expansion than previously anticipated. The U.S. economy's strong performance in the second quarter, driven by a reduction in imports and steady consumer spending, supports this revised growth projection. Additionally, the institute raised its earnings-per-share estimate for the S&P 500, further reinforcing its confidence in corporate profitability.
Looking ahead, Wells Fargo Investment Institute continues to favor U.S. large- and mid-cap equities, viewing them as more attractive investment opportunities compared to small-cap stocks and emerging markets. The institute also anticipates continued strength in the U.S. dollar, positioning it as a stable asset amidst varying global growth trajectories, offering a strategic advantage for investors.
In a significant development, JPMorgan Chase, America's largest banking entity overseeing over $4 trillion in assets, has officially joined forces with Coinbase. This strategic alliance, announced on July 30, is set to revolutionize how more than 80 million JPMorgan clients interact with the cryptocurrency space. The partnership introduces a comprehensive range of features designed to simplify and enhance crypto accessibility.
Through this innovative partnership, JPMorgan customers will soon enjoy unprecedented flexibility in their digital asset engagements. Forthcoming functionalities include the ability to use Chase credit cards for funding Coinbase transactions, converting Chase Ultimate Rewards points directly into USDC – a stablecoin pegged to the U.S. dollar – and seamlessly linking Chase bank accounts to Coinbase for streamlined digital asset operations. The initial rollout, encompassing points-to-USDC redemption and direct bank integration, is slated for 2026, with other features beginning in late 2025.
JPMorgan's engagement with the crypto sphere has been characterized by a measured yet progressive evolution. Despite previous critiques of digital currencies by CEO Jamie Dimon, the institution has steadily embraced blockchain technologies. This includes the development of its blockchain division, Onyx, and active participation in various digital asset pilot programs. The bank began offering banking services to major crypto exchanges like Coinbase and Gemini as early as 2020, demonstrating an early acknowledgment of the sector's potential.
Recent activities by JPMorgan underscore its deepening commitment to the digital asset landscape. May 2025 witnessed the bank's first public blockchain transaction, conducted in collaboration with Chainlink and Ondo Finance. Furthermore, in June 2025, JPMorgan introduced JPMD, a deposit token built on Coinbase's Base blockchain, aimed at facilitating 24/7 settlements and international payments for institutional clients. These initiatives highlight JPMorgan's dedication to exploring and implementing blockchain solutions for diverse financial applications.
The collaboration with Coinbase, the largest publicly traded cryptocurrency exchange in the U.S., marks a pivotal moment, directly connecting JPMorgan's retail clients with the cryptocurrency market. This program's ability to allow users to convert loyalty points into USDC via Coinbase's Layer 2 network, Base, represents a first-of-its-kind integration for a major U.S. rewards program. Coinbase views this partnership as a crucial step in its mission to bridge conventional finance with the crypto world, offering straightforward pathways for millions of users to engage with digital assets.
Union Pacific's bold move to integrate Norfolk Southern is poised to redefine the North American rail landscape. This strategic endeavor seeks to create an unprecedented coast-to-coast railway system, unlocking a new era of efficiency and expanded reach. The proposed merger is designed to streamline operations and enhance logistical capabilities, generating substantial value over the long term.
\nThe acquisition proposal values Norfolk Southern at $320 per share, a substantial offer structured with a combination of cash and stock components. This significant financial outlay underscores Union Pacific's commitment to the merger, reflecting the perceived long-term value and strategic advantages inherent in combining these two major rail entities.
\nA primary challenge for this transformative deal lies in securing regulatory approval. The review process is expected to be lengthy and rigorous, introducing considerable uncertainty. This regulatory scrutiny is a significant factor contributing to the current valuation discount observed in Norfolk's shares, as investors weigh the risks associated with potential governmental hurdles.
\nDespite the notable short-term risks stemming from regulatory uncertainties and the complexities of integration, there is a strong optimistic outlook regarding Union Pacific's long-term potential. If the merger successfully navigates these challenges and effectively realizes its ambitious synergy targets, the combined entity is poised for significant growth and market dominance.
